I've got default report date to load set to "today". When I click on the Dashboard link in the TopMenu it statically links back to date=yesterday totally ignoring this setting (and even reverting the date I chose before switching to the settings).

Ok - to reproduce: Install fresh Piwik 1.2, then check for this bug. If you go to settings after installation default report date will be set to today in UI, once you save this setting again the bug disappears and the link correctly goes to "date=today".
